Output 12992c11307616418b04b32ea19d1378821a75a3919f6beb9922c5731eb666cf:0

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d03e08bc9c93f60c35a8ceee1fccc30f62111900545fc98e62e2eebccb1ab0d9
address
bc1p6qlq30yuj0mqcddgemhplnxrpa3pzxgq230unrnzuthtejc6krvsnptw4s
transaction
12992c11307616418b04b32ea19d1378821a75a3919f6beb9922c5731eb666cf
confirmations
37960
spent
true